Output ee940b5424f40fe4936d794ed79abb78c89cec674bb3d9262537a425842ace3b:95

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58740f77bf914aa223354189a8bc48e6b44c1bee9629a08204daa354f7864595
address
bc1ptp6q7aalj992yge4gxy630zgu66ycxlwjc56pqsym234fauxgk2skqqqky
transaction
ee940b5424f40fe4936d794ed79abb78c89cec674bb3d9262537a425842ace3b
spent
true